MATTER OF CIRAOLO


302 A.D.2d 848 (2003)

754 N.Y.S.2d 608

In the Matter of the Claim of NICHOLAS J. CIRAOLO, Appellant. COMMISSIONER OF LABOR, Respondent.

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Third Department.

Decided February 27, 2003.


Substantial evidence supports the decision of the Unemployment Insurance Appeal Board that claimant was not totally unemployed during the period he was receiving unemployment insurance benefits. The record establishes that, prior to applying for unemployment insurance benefits, claimant spent approximately one month making improvements to retail space to be used for his wife's restaurant business.
